Rep Power: 0 ![]() | KXTDA-30 New Install Hi, Installing 2 x TDA30 one on a main site with 3 analogue lines and 1 on a remote site connected Via Wireless Bridge, this site has 1 fax line for seperate fax machine and no analogue phone lines. Bridge is set up and working, we can talk to each site no probs. Problem is with remote site getting analogue line to dial out, we can dial out from main site and transfer call no problem to the remote site but can not pick up analogue line from remote site. The configuration is a KXTDA-30 with a IP-GW4 card at the remote site and a KXTDA-30 with IP-GW4, SVM-2, MSG-2, LCOT-4 and a DLC-8. The other issue is that the MSG card does not appear in the list if we try to upload a msg file to it via the PC nor can we add OGM's? Hope someone can help! Thanks Winston | ||||||||

Rep Power: 0 ![]() | finally got the dialing out from the remote site to work, had to go back to using the pbx code method. both the svm2 & msg2 cards test without problems and are shown in the correct slots, under the maintenance console the utility->message file transfer to pbx shows no available message cards?? | ||||||||
